Waterloo

  1. Proper noun.  The name of any of several villages, towns, and cities around the world.
  2. Proper noun.  A battle fought at Waterloo, Belgium on June 18, 1815, resulting in the final defeat of Napoleon Bonaparte. Also, '''Battle of Waterloo'''.
  3. Noun.  A notable and decisive defeat for an individual; often in the phrase '''meet one's Waterloo'''.
